Help Hector the hedgehog and his friends this winter

I have come across a fantastic campaign that i thought was worth sharing with you. Rajapack and animal charity, Tiggywinklesare building a mansion to raise the money needed to provide care to sick and vulnerable hedgehogs this winter—the season of hedgehog hibernation.
The new mansion for hedgehogs features a pool, a tennis court and its own private jet.
Hector— Rajapack’s nominated house hedgehog—will be given a sky dish, swimming pool and private jet, but only if donors reach the charity target of £1000. For each £50 target that is met along the way, Rajapack will add a new feature to Hector’s mansion.

Andrew Wood, Ecommerce Marketing Manager at Rajapack, said:
“It’s fantastic that we can raise money for Tiggywinkles and at the same time create a fun project that is engaging for people both young and old.
“Close to Rajapack’s head office, this is a charity that is close to the company’s heart. It cares for sick and injured animals, such as hedgehogs, badgers, deer, wild birds, foxes and reptiles. When we first found out that they needed packaging supplies and help with fundraising efforts, we jumped to help them.
As the hospital receives no national funding, they rely heavily on the generosity of the public to provide the best in care free of charge. Kind donations will ensure that they continue their important work giving wildlife a second chance!”
